Dictionary of Irish Architects 1720 - 1940

Architect, of Chesterfield, Derbyshire, England.(1) William Martin Ashmore won the first prize in Class I of the Belfast Garden Estates Exhibition, 1907, with his design for a detached house.(2)

Building: CO. ANTRIM, BELFAST, CLIFTONVILLE GARDEN ESTATE EXHIBITION
Date: 1907
Nature: WMA wins first prize in Class I (house costing no more than £240) for house built to his design by Samuel Ewing.
